nikhils Posted December 6, 2017 ID:1189518 Share Posted December 6, 2017 Can you please try this: 1. Delete this registry key: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\WOW6432Node\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Uninstall\{72BE25D7-574A-4F4D-B9B3-907D239CE1C7} 2. After you delete this key run the latest installer from https://downloads.malwarebytes.com/file/mb3 Let me know if that worked.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
HaroldW Posted December 7, 2017 Author ID:1189568 Share Posted December 7, 2017 That worked. Thank you! Harold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
